Actually, below is premature. Once dev vote has been handled, it needs the
second round of voting by sending to gene...@incubator.apache.org as per:

https://incubator.apache.org/policy/incubation.html#releases

Unless you are just practicing release procedures and don't want the
previous release to be made available outside the ASF.
